三态指其输出既可以是一般二值逻辑电路,即正常的高电平(逻辑1)或低电平(逻辑0),又可以保持特有的高阻抗状态,那么三态门输出的三种状态是什么呢?

三态门输出的三种状态

三态门的三种状态为:高电平,低电平,高阻态;

1、处于高阻抗状态时,输出电阻很大,相当于开路,没有任何逻辑控制功能。高阻态的意义在于实际电路中不可能断开电路。三态电路的输出逻辑状态的控制,是通过一个输入引脚实现的;

2、三态门都有一个EN控制使能端,来控制门电路的通断。 可以具备这三种状态的器件就叫做三态器件。;

3、三态门在双向端口中运用时,如图所示,设置Z为控制项,当Z=1时,三态门呈高阻状态,上面的线路不通只能输入,当Z=0时,三态门呈正常高低电平的输出状态,可输出,即O路通。三态门是一种扩展逻辑功能的输出级,也是一种控制开关。主要是用于总线的连接,因为总线只允许同时只有一个使用者。通常在数据总线上接有多个器件,每个器件通过OE/CE之类的信号选通。如器件没有选通的话它就处于高阻态,相当于没有接在总线上,不影响其它器件的工作;

4、内存里面的一个存储单元,读写控制线处于低电位时,存储单元被打开,可以向里面写入;当处于高电位时,可以读出,但是不读不写,就要用高电阻态,此时的节点处于悬空(不被拉到VDD或者GND)的状态,没有电路驱动他。高电平,低电平可以由内部电路拉高和拉低。而高阻态时引脚对地电阻无穷,此时读引脚电平时可以读到真实的电平值。高阻态的重要作用就是I/O(输入/输出)口在输入时读入外部电平用;

5、如果你的设备端口要挂在一个总线上,必须通过三态缓冲器。因为在一个总线上同时只能有一个端口作输出,这时其他端口必须在高阻态,同时可以输入这个输出端口的数据。所以你还需要有总线控制管理,访问到哪个端口,那个端口的三态缓冲器才可以转入输出状态。这是典型的三态门应用;

以上就是三态门输出的三种状态的具体介绍啦,希望可以帮助到你哦。

三态门三个状态vhdl_三态门输出的三种状态相关推荐

  1. C# 输入一个三位数的字符串,输出为三位数的整数,并输出百位、十位、和个位

    C# 输入一个三位数的字符串,输出为三位数的整数,并输出百位.十位.和个位 以C# 语言编写,控制台应用程序运行 文章目录 C# 输入一个三位数的字符串,输出为三位数的整数,并输出百位.十位.和个位 ...

  2. TCP三次握手四次断开及11种状态转变

    TCP三次握手四次断开及11种状态转变 置位概念: 根据TCP的包头字段,存在三个重要的标识ACK.SYN.FIN ACK: 表示验证字段 SYN: 位数置为1,表示建立TCP连接 FIN: 位数置为 ...

  3. css button 四种状态,css中按钮的四种状态

    css中按钮有四种状态 普通状态 hover 鼠标悬停状态 active 点击状态 focus 取得焦点状态 .btn:focus{outline:0;} 可以去除按钮或a标签点击后的蓝色边框 下面的 ...

  4. 格式化输出的三种方式

    文章目录 格式化输出的三种方式 一.占位符 二.format格式化 三.f-String格式化 格式化输出的三种方式 一.占位符 程序中经常会有这样场景:要求用户输入信息,然后打印成固定的格式 比如要 ...

  5. 进程的三种状态及转换

    为了对进程从产生到消亡的整个过程进行跟踪和描述,就需要定义各种进程的各种状态并制定相应的状态转换策略,以此来控制进程的运行.       不同的操作系统对进程的状态解释不同,但是最基本的状态都是一样的 ...

  6. python反转一个三位数的整数,python反转一个三位整数的多种实现方案

    在LintCode上练习遇到这个问题,查阅资料找到多种方法,总结如下. 输入 输出 123 321 第一种:整数方法取余取整实现 class Solution: """ ...

  7. Java 解析线程的几种状态详解

    Java 解析线程的几种状态详解 1. 线程的5种状态 从操作系统层面上,任何线程一般都具有五种状态,即创建.就绪.运行.阻塞.终止. (1) 新建状态(NEW) 在程序中用构造方法创建一个新线程时, ...

  8. 线程及线程池的五种状态

    线程的5种状态 线程可以有如下5种状态:New .Runnable .Running .Blocked .Dead 状态之间的转换如图: 1.New (新创建) 当用new操作符创建一个线程时,如ne ...

  9. Java并发编程一线程池的五种状态

    推荐:Java并发编程汇总 Java并发编程一线程池的五种状态 原文地址 Java多线程线程池(4)–线程池的五种状态 正文 线程池的5种状态:Running.ShutDown.Stop.Tidyin ...

最新文章

  1. 迪杰斯特拉算法。简单理解。内含示例
  2. 用了N年的接口,你知道接口是什么吗?——一个简单实例说明接口的伟大意义...
  3. Android之PullToRefresh控件源码解析
  4. Django创建项目的命令
  5. 自己的php工具,用PHP自己编写的站长工具箱
  6. 分区取模分库分表策略:多表事务分库内闭环解决方案
  7. GitHub Corners 挂角链接
  8. 【转】SQLServer 游标简介与使用说明
  9. android xml导进数据库,Android通过xml文件配置数据库
  10. ORA-07445 ERROR on auto execute of job 8913
  11. SI 9000 及阻抗匹配学习笔记(二)
  12. 【边尝试边写博客】入侵学校服务器
  13. SQL Server 2019 安装教程
  14. WordPress博客自媒体主题:Autumn
  15. sub1G-CC1310的应用开发之入门
  16. HibernateDaoSupport和nbsp;Hiber…
  17. 一个人靠不靠谱,就看这三点: 凡事有交代,件件有着落,事事有回音
  18. spirng中bean对象的作用范围
  19. Python中三种表示NA的方式
  20. Protractor 环境搭建

热门文章

  1. 2023年如何在Google做外贸
  2. office 2010系列各版本下载地址
  3. 学了python做什么自由职业者_如何做一个自由职业者?
  4. python程序员现状_天才Python程序员身价上亿却被说挫,6个月减90斤,逆袭成文艺范男神!...
  5. Android开发本地及网络Mp3音乐播放器(十六)歌词显示及滚动事件实现、ViewPager使用
  6. 公主同盟自然流程攻略(GBA版)第1关 盗贼山寨
  7. 力扣404. 左叶子之和
  8. 【报名来参与】访谈调研+企业盘点+榜奖峰会,与数据猿共筑2021
  9. 【国信长天蓝桥杯】扩展板② ADC按键的使用
  10. 自动化测试之数据库测试